Job Summary:
Mercer Advisors is seeking a highly organized, strategic, and solutions-oriented Senior Manager to lead the planning and implementation of internal events. This role is instrumental in shaping high impact experiences that reinforce culture, amplify leadership priorities, and strengthen engagement across the company. In addition, the role serves as a hands-on working Sr. Manager actively involved in planning, logistics, and execution.
This position will collaborate broadly across the organization — including with executive leadership, wealth management teams, Marketing, and the People Team — to ensure events are cohesive, innovative, and aligned with enterprise goals. The ideal candidate is highly agile, organized, thrives in dynamic environments, and excels at managing complex programs with clarity, calm, and precision. The role will manage event logistics, vendor relationships, and on-site execution while ensuring every event reflects our brand and culture.

Essential Job Functions for this role include:
- Act as a strategic thought partner to the Chief Commercial Officer, Vice President of Content, and other executives, contributing to long-term planning, process innovation, and cross-functional alignment.
- Oversee venue sourcing, vendor negotiations, contract execution, and event logistics including catering, AV, transportation, and setup/teardown either on your own or in partnership with our third party event management company.
- Partner with the marketing team to ensure seamless execution of invitations, presentations, signage, and branded collateral.
- Help manage on-site operations, including setup, troubleshooting, and post-event wrap-up.
- Own post-event analytics, including survey feedback, and budget reconciliation.
- Own and manage event budgets.
- Maintain and expand vendor relationships, including a centralized database of preferred venues and suppliers.
- Anticipate needs, proactively resolve challenges, and ensure frictionless execution.
